Events By M
Why choose us?  Because we are different.  People do business with people they like.  That is why the majority of our business continues to grow through referrals.  If you are looking for personal service, passion and expertise, than you should entrust your next event to the Events By M team.  It’s your vision, your guests, and our expertise which create your lasting memory.

 Reservations:

To place your catering order, please contact “M” at 224-475-0422 between 8:00am to 5:00pm, Monday through Friday.  We respectfully request all orders be placed as early as possibly, so we can ensure product availability (48 hours prior).    Special events require an additional time frame.  Your final guarantee must be established 48 hours prior to your specified date, and is not subject to reduction; however, it may be increased accordingly.  Prices are subject to change without notice.  

Minimum Order:   10 person minimum order unless indicated

Custom Orders:

We are happy to adjust menu items to your taste or create a custom menu for your event. Please call 224-475-0422 or email mira@eventsbym.net  to arrange custom orders

Cancellation Policy

There is no charge for cancellation on orders within 48 hours or more for parties of 25 people or less. Parties with more than 25 people must provide 72 hour notice to avoid cancellation charges

Delivery Time

In anticipation of unforeseen traffic and weather delays, please allow a 30 minute window when scheduling your delivery time

Payment & Billing:

Payment may be made by Cash, Check, Visa, MasterCard and American Express.   Corporate Account Direct Billing & In-house Fund Direct Billing based on approval. Special events require a 50% deposit due two weeks prior to event, with final payment due on the event day, before service begins.